Hey everyone, Im Maximalizer A Content Creator who is struggling with motivation because I have nothing to work towards.

As many of you know, CubeCraft Partner (YouTuber/Streamer) applications have been closed for over a year now, and the community still hasn’t received a real explanation as to why. It’s been a long time, and the silence around it has only made people speculate more.

Some players have suggested it might have been related to drama involving a few major YouTubers on the server. Others think there were internal issues or changes in partnership direction. I personally know people who claim to know the real reason, but they say can’t share anything publicly and that makes it makes it seem like it’s something bigger than what the community thinks and potentially concerning for CubeCraft’s future growth.

I’m not here to spread rumors.
I’m here because I think loads of people want clarity

How Closing Partner Applications Has Affected the Community

The Partner Rank system used to be one of CubeCraft’s biggest strengths. It brought in creators, visibility, new players, and community excitement. But since partner applications closed:
  • Far fewer creators are joining or showcasing the server
  • CubeCraft content on YouTube/TikTok has slowed down noticeably
  • Potential new creators have no official way to get involved
  • The server has lost a key tool for growth and exposure
  • Community events, collabs, and creator-driven hype have decreased

If Cubecraft wants to grow then I don’t see why a server wouldnt get free exposoure
And Now You will be lucky to see a partner playing on cubecraft

Why Partner Applications Should Return

Reopening Partner Applications would:
  • Bring new creators into the community
  • Increase server visibility and player growth
  • Encourage more content creation on YouTube/TikTok
  • Restore communication between creators and staff
  • Reignite hype around updates, events, and gamemodes
  • Give passionate creators a reason to showcase CubeCraft again
Partner Rank isn’t just a cosmetic badge it’s a marketing tool that helps the entire server thrive.
I think many players, creators, and community members would appreciate an official response addressing:
  1. Why Partner Applications were closed
  2. Whether there are plans to reopen them
  3. What the future of CubeCraft partnerships looks like
Even a brief explanation would go a long way in restoring transparency and trust
This post isn’t meant to start drama — it’s coming from people who care about CubeCraft and want to see the server grow the way it deserves.
Thanks for reading, and I hope we can finally get some clarity. ❤️

Hey! - Just want to give a quick explanation without going into too much detail.

The Partner programme was closed and hasn't reopened due to lack of resources in that area. Opening & managing applications/onboarding, maintaining activity and handling specific partner requests took up a lot of time, which we sadly don't have. There's no ETA for the reopening of Partner applications, it's simply on the backlog until other priorities are handled.

We still have many partners in the programme who communicate with us and get involved. We do still onboard Partners that do reach out via email or on Discord tickets, but they are reviewed on a case-by-case basis. To filter out the spam. Our biggest platform is on Bedrock, which holds itself being on the featured server list, which is our biggest source of promotion for the time being. But we still love to see content creators making videos or shorts on Pillars of Fortune or other games.

I would have to disagree on the comment that community events have decreased. Over the last year or two, we have hosted many giveaways, competitions, community games and even investing into "Community Events" on our Discord, for which our volunteer team go above and beyond for, which we really appreciate.

Hope this clears some things up.
